Description

In #6865 a separator was added between collection code and collection number.

For single derived units an according formatting was implemented. As described in #6865#note-11 the formatting strategy used there is not well applicable for compact type strings that include typification information (e.g. "holotype") and duplicates (e.g. holotype + isotype) in 1 line.
Therefore we need a different formatting strategy.

Formatting suggestions were made in the early ticket #461. However, none of these examples includes collection code AND accession number (except for the example by IB in #461#note-13 which uses abbreviated type categories such as ST for syntype which do not require a trailing colon but are not well accepted by others).

Another suggestion (by FdAC) was to put the type category behind collection code/number separated by comma (#461#note-27).

The problem is partly solved if the main typification (e.g. holotype) is put in front as suggested in in #461#note-6. However, this does not solve the problem if >1 types are mentioned in the string as e.g. for the syntypes we still need a separator.

Compact type formatting is done in the TypeDesigantionWorkingsetFormatter class. (#9596)

Updated by Andreas Müller over 1 year ago

NoK:

all,

I strongly prefer the style with the main typification put in front because this is the least redundant one. Regarding the separator issues I meanwhile find the solution most agreeable that has been agreed on by the Editors of the Code, consistently used since some years in the Appendages of the Code, and has been taken over lately also by Willdenowia.
I think it would in fact make some sense to follow a style that is used by an authoritative source as the Code.

Here two examples from https://doi.org/10.3372/wi.52.52103

Holotype: Peru, Amazonas, Prov. Bongará, Dist. Yambrasbamba, Inmediaciones de la Estación Biologica Abra Patricia, 05°41′32.91″S, 77°48′41.1″W, 2320 m, 19–20 Feb 2020 (fl., fr.), R. Fernandez-Hilario, R. Villanueva & L. Pillaca 1930 (MOL barcode 000006!; isotypes: CUZ!, HOXA accession no. 077852!, NY barcode 04239398!, UPCB accession no. 99400!).

Holotype: Ecuador, Prov. Tungurahua, Cantón Baños, Parroquia Río Negro, Sector El Topo, Estación Cientifica Río Zuñac, Fundación EcoMinga, 01°22.593′S, 78°09.213′W, 1568 m, 26 May 2018 (fl., fr.), L. Jost, F. Recalde & S. Recalde 10600 (QCNE barcode 243978 [1/2], QCNE barcode 243977 [2/2]; isotype: QCNE barcode 243976)

Applied to a B example this would read:
Holotype: Borneo, Sabah, Sandakan Ramos 1490 (B barcode B 10 0018600 (presumed destroyed); isotypes: L, PNH).

Here an example from the Code Appendage, showing how this style handles more complicated cases (with icons as types and epitypes):

Fucus serra S. G. Gmel., Hist. Fuc.: 150. 1768 (Gelidium serra (S. G. Gmel.) E. Taşkin & M. J. Wynne).
Lectotypus (vide Taşkin & Wynne in Webbia 68: 22. 2013): [icon in] Buxbaum, Pl. Min. Cogn. Cent. 2: t. 8, fig. 3, 1728. Epitypus (vide Taşkin & Wynne in Webbia 68: 22. 2013): France, Pyrenées-Orientales, Banyuls-sur mer, Cap Beár, 29 Aug 1932, Feldmann (MICH).

(cont.):

Link for (stable) URI to digital representation of type specimens:

The specimen URI should be linked through the herbarium code (if no barcode or acc. number etc. available) or the entire expression (exemplified in blue):
Holotype: Peru, Amazonas, Prov. Bongará, Dist. Yambrasbamba, Inmediaciones de la Estación Biologica Abra Patricia, 05°41′32.91″S, 77°48′41.1″W, 2320 m, 19–20 Feb 2020 (fl., fr.), R. Fernandez-Hilario, R. Villanueva & L. Pillaca 1930 (MOL barcode 000006; isotypes: CUZ, HOXA accession no. 077852, NY barcode 04239398, UPCB accession no. 99400).
